Children have to eat well to grow.We all have to eat well to feel good.Eating well
means eating the right kinds of food .It also means eating the right amount of food.
The Food Pyramid is one plan for eating well

The Pyramid has six parts which are for six food groups including grains,
vegetables ,fruit,oil,milk, meat and beans . There are different kinds of food in
each group . For example,the milk group includes cheese and yogurt.The meat and
beans group also includes fish and eggs. The Food Pyramid plan says to eat food
from all the groups every day
The six parts of the pyramid are of different sizes .For example ,he first part ,for
grains ,is big.That means “Eat a lot of grains” .The part for oil is very small .We
need some oil, but not a lot. The Food Pyramid does not show every kind of food.
For example, there is no tea or coffee in the plan .There is also no chocolate.

Most people in the United States know about the Food Pyramid .Children study it
at school .But do most people really eat this away?What do you think?
